Output ea0734240df695d3dfcfacf3d3afd61f33f28072f0100edcd3cff15340150c72:148

value
2453803
script pubkey
OP_0 OP_PUSHBYTES_20 2e962072c9755c0d2e90334391bd18d857c80709
address
bc1q96tzqukfw4wq6t5sxdper0gcmptuspcf2zqq3v
transaction
ea0734240df695d3dfcfacf3d3afd61f33f28072f0100edcd3cff15340150c72
spent
true